Hi, I make adaptors which fit onto the 4 factory fitted points on the AFT roof, enabling standard roof bars for cars with gutters to fit the Bongo.

It seems that some of the later factory AFT's may not have these fixing points, could people with New shape AFT's please advise if this is true, and also what age their Bongo is. :?:

I'm under the impression that the 4 fixing points are there to lower the 65kg roof onto the body at the factory - which would imply that all AFTs use them
